Introduction to Barclaysville, North Carolina

Located in the heart of Harnett County, Barclaysville, North Carolina is a small, unincorporated community that is rich in history and charm. Despite its small size, Barclaysville is a vibrant community that offers a unique blend of rural and suburban living. The area is known for its peaceful atmosphere, friendly residents, and close-knit community spirit. As of the latest census, the population of Barclaysville is estimated to be around 1,000 residents, making it a tight-knit community where everyone knows their neighbors.

Barclaysville is situated approximately 30 miles south of Raleigh, the state capital, and is part of the Dunn Micropolitan Statistical Area. The community is surrounded by picturesque landscapes, including lush forests, rolling hills, and pristine waterways. Barclaysville's location offers residents easy access to the amenities of larger cities while maintaining the tranquility and charm of small-town living.

Accessing Barclaysville Public Records

Accessing Barclaysville Public Records is relatively straightforward. Most records are available to the public, although some may require a formal request or a small fee. The Harnett County Register of Deeds is the primary custodian of many of these records, including property records, birth and death certificates, and marriage licenses. They can be contacted at (910) 893-7540 or visited at 305 W. Cornelius Harnett Blvd., Lillington, NC 27546. Their website, www.harnett.org/rod/, provides additional information and online services.

Court Records

Court records are another significant component of Barclaysville Public Records. These documents provide information about legal proceedings that have taken place in the community. The Harnett County Clerk of Superior Court maintains these records. They can be reached at (910) 814-4600 or visited at 301 W. Cornelius Harnett Blvd., Lillington, NC 27546. More information can be found on their website, www.harnett.org/clerk/.

Other Public Records

Other Barclaysville Public Records include tax records, voter registration records, and business licenses. These are maintained by various departments within the Harnett County Government. The Harnett County Tax Department, for example, manages tax records and can be contacted at (910) 893-7520 or visited at 305 W. Cornelius Harnett Blvd., Lillington, NC 27546. Their website, www.harnett.org/tax/, provides additional information and online services.
